Peruvian rock fans must have a complex by now.

According to the Associated Press, for the third time in recent years a visiting foreign pop star has expressed thanks to the wrong country in the midst of a concert performance.

Depeche Mode lead singer David Gahan was rushed to the hospital just moments before he was to go onstage in Athens, Greece, yesterday, leaving thousands of fans in the lurch, according to an Associated Press report.

Tuesday night’s concert north of the Greek capital was canceled after Gahan, who turned 47 last month, fell ill and was hospitalized overnight. Neither organizers nor the hospital would say what he was suffering from.

About 20,000-30,000 fans that had turned up to hear the British band were told to retain their tickets in case the singer was well enough to reschedule the concert for tonight. A spokesperson for the concert organizers, said the concert might also be rescheduled for another day or definitively canceled. Future European dates were also called into question.

Depeche Mode first surfaced in the 80s, and since then has released 46 singles and a dozen albums.
